Output 27d05a1523ce63cb2ebbabea2b261b39686690eeb16827680b6801aae6f0057f:0

value
1068401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ddfb74f9739724ce2639ea3db2118974f1dafff2 OP_EQUALVERIFY OP_CHECKSIG
address
1MEjZvrAYGn7dEG9FMgSjLmnnFZTmrJwf4
transaction
27d05a1523ce63cb2ebbabea2b261b39686690eeb16827680b6801aae6f0057f
confirmations
466466
spent
true